#ENDSARS: As Govt, We will Continued to Devise Ways to Cater for Young People – Gov Adegboyega

Governor Adegboyega of Osun State has said that his government will continued to devise means of taken care of the young people.

The governor say this yesterday in stakeholders meeting to discus way forward after the #ENDSARS protest.

In post made available on his Facebook page, the Governor said:

“Today, we convoked a Stakeholders meeting to brainstorm on the aftermath of the #EndSARS protest in Osun, which was unfortunately hijacked by hoodlums and suspected political thugs, and consequently snowballed into a theatre of looting, arson and other mindless criminal activities.

The meeting which was attended by all relevant stakeholders in the Osun Project was aimed at fashioning out ways to avert recurrence of these ugly incidents that tend to debase our shared values, and how to sustain our Omoluabi ethos and move Osun forward, with active involvement of our youth.

As a Government, we’ll continue to devise ways to cater for the interest of our young people in governance and also ensure their active inclusion in the devt. process. We’ve set aside about N1.5 billion of the 2021 Budget for the engagement of our youths in Agric., Mining, ICT, Culture/Tourism and Commerce, among others.

We recognise the role of our co-stakeholders – our traditional rulers, religious and opinion leaders, parents and teachers in the peaceful standing of Osun, and the moulding of our youths. We therefore urge you all to use your good offices and positions to educate the youth and rein them in, in our collective interest.”
